Sky Sports have already labelled Sandro Tonali's stunning effort against Brentford on Wednesday night as a goal-of-the-season contender.

The Italian hit a 74th-minute wonder strike to give Newcastle the lead at St James' Park on Wednesday night after Bryan Mbeumo's penalty ruled out Alexander Isak's goal right on half time.

Many Newcastle, and probably Brentford fans in fairness, were in absolute disbelief as Tonali's fizzing shot somehow found the back of the net.

Also having to be a bit more reserved with their reaction was Sky Sports' Jay Bothroyd who was watching the game for Sky Sports News Soccer Special.

Paul Merson was reporting on his game when you could hear Boythroyd off camera saying "Oh my God. Oh my God!" before apologising to Merson and taking over.

Bothroyd was so shocked by what he'd just seen that he had to be prompted to say who the goal was for and who scored it.

Interrupting Merson, an excited Bothroyd couldn't believe what he'd just seen.

"Hold on a minute, Merse. You might not see a better goal than this. If he meant this ... you might not see a better goal. It's goal of the season if you've seen it."

It was at this point he was told to clarify who and what he was talking about.

"Newcastle, I can't even believe it, Newcastle, Tonali, he's pinged it almost from the corner flag in the near post. I think he's meant to do it as well. I can't believe this. This is an unbelievable goal from Tonali."
